如何在Ubuntu下安装JDK 10? [英] How to install JDK 10 under Ubuntu?
问题描述
如何在Ubuntu上安装Java Development Kit(JDK)10?
How do I install Java Development Kit (JDK) 10 on Ubuntu?
安装说明仅解释如何在Linux平台上下载和解压缩存档,无需任何系统设置。
The installation instructions on Oracle's help center only explain how to download and extract the archive on Linux platform, without any system setup.
推荐答案
更新:JDK 11现已推出
Update: JDK 11 Now Available
sudo apt-get install openjdk-11-jdk
对于JDK 10
选项1:简单安装(PPA)
For JDK 10
Option 1: Easy Installation (PPA)
sudo add-apt-repository ppa:linuxuprising/java
sudo apt-get update
sudo apt-get install oracle-java10-installer
然后设置默认为:
Then set as default with:
sudo apt-get install oracle-java10-set-default
最后验证安装:
And finally verify Installation with:
$ java -version
java version "10.0.1" 2018-04-17
Java(TM) SE Runtime Environment 18.3 (build 10.0.1+10)
Java HotSpot(TM) 64-Bit Server VM 18.3 (build 10.0.1+10, mixed mode)
资料来源: Linux Uprising
-
下载 OpenJDK 10 二进制文件。
解压下载的档案:
tar xzvf openjdk-10_linux-x64_bin.tar.gz
将提取的存档移动到系统保存已安装JDK的位置:
Move the extracted archive to where your system keeps your installed JDKs:
sudo mv jdk-10 /usr/lib/jvm/java-10-openjdk-amd64/
添加新Ja替代方案:
Add the new Java alternative:
sudo update-alternatives --install /usr/bin/java java /usr/lib/jvm/java-10-openjdk-amd64/bin/java 1
sudo update-alternatives --install /usr/bin/javac javac /usr/lib/jvm/java-10-openjdk-amd64/bin/javac 1
更新系统的Java备选方案并选择JDK 10:
Update your system's java alternatives and choose JDK 10:
$ sudo update-alternatives --config java
here are 3 choices for the alternative java (providing /usr/bin/java).
Selection Path Priority Status
------------------------------------------------------------
0 /usr/lib/jvm/java-9-openjdk-amd64/bin/java 1091 auto mode
* 1 /usr/lib/jvm/java-10-openjdk-amd64/bin/java 1 manual mode
2 /usr/lib/jvm/java-8-openjdk-amd64/jre/bin/java 1081 manual mode
3 /usr/lib/jvm/java-9-openjdk-amd64/bin/java 1091 manual mode
Press <enter> to keep the current choice[*], or type selection number:
和
$ sudo update-alternatives --config javac
There are 3 choices for the alternative javac (providing /usr/bin/javac).
Selection Path Priority Status
------------------------------------------------------------
* 0 /usr/lib/jvm/java-9-openjdk-amd64/bin/javac 1091 auto mode
1 /usr/lib/jvm/java-10-openjdk-amd64/bin/javac 1 manual mode
2 /usr/lib/jvm/java-8-openjdk-amd64/bin/javac 1081 manual mode
3 /usr/lib/jvm/java-9-openjdk-amd64/bin/javac 1091 manual mode
Press <enter> to keep the current choice[*], or type selection number: 1
update-alternatives: using /usr/lib/jvm/java-10-openjdk-amd64/bin/javac to provide /usr/bin/javac (javac) in manual mode
用以下方式验证您的安装:
Verify your installation with:
$ java --version
openjdk 10 2018-03-20
OpenJDK Runtime Environment 18.3 (build 10+46)
OpenJDK 64-Bit Server VM 18.3 (build 10+46, mixed mode)
和
$ javac --version
javac 10
完成
Done
如果您更喜欢Oracle的JDK,请下载它并按照上面显示的安装步骤进行操作。
If you prefer Oracle's JDK, download it and follow the installation steps as shown above.
这篇关于如何在Ubuntu下安装JDK 10?的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!